Introduction
Maintaining cleanliness in a Quality Control (QC) laboratory is critical for ensuring accurate analytical results, preventing contamination, and complying with GMP standards. Continuous laboratory operations increase the risk of contamination if cleaning procedures are not strictly followed.
A well-defined SOP ensures systematic cleaning of floors, instruments, work areas, and storage spaces at defined intervals. This document provides a comprehensive procedure for maintaining hygiene in QC laboratories during continuous working conditions.
Definition
QC laboratory cleaning SOP is a standardized procedure that outlines the methods, frequency, and responsibilities for maintaining cleanliness and hygiene in a quality control laboratory to ensure contamination-free operations.
| Area / Item | Frequency | Method |
|---|---|---|
| Floor | Daily (Morning & Evening) | Mop with 3% v/v Dettol solution |
| Working Tables & Racks | Daily | Dedusting |
| Instruments | Daily | Clean with muslin cloth |
| Walls & Ceiling | Weekly | Clean with long broom |
| Doors & Windows (Glass) | Weekly | Glass cleaning powder |
| Dustbins & Basins | Weekly | Thorough cleaning |
| Fans & Fixtures | Monthly | Deep cleaning |

1.0 OBJECTIVE
To lay down the procedure for cleaning of Quality Control Department throughout working.
2.0 SCOPE
This SOP is applicable to Quality Control Department.
3.0 RESPONSIBILITY
Supervisor – Quality Control
4.0 ACCOUNTABILITY
Sr. Manager – Quality Assurance
5.0 PROCEDURE
5.1 Operation (Routine Cleaning Activities)
Daily Cleaning
- Mop floor with 3% v/v Dettol solution in:
- Chemical section
- Instrument rooms
- Chemical storage room
- Control sample room
- Stability sample room
- Dedust:
- Reagent racks
- Working tables
- Clean all instruments using muslin cloth
5.2 Weekly Cleaning
- Clean:
- Walls and ceilings using long broom
- Doors and window glasses using glass cleaning powder
- Dustbins and basins thoroughly
5.3 Monthly Cleaning
- Clean:
- Fans
- Electrical fixtures
5.4 Cleaning Procedure (Detailed Steps)
- Prepare cleaning solution
- Use appropriate cleaning tools
- Follow area-wise cleaning sequence
- Avoid cross-contamination
- Ensure proper drying of surfaces
5.5 Calibration / Compliance
- Verify cleaning schedules are followed
- Ensure cleaning logs are maintained
- Conduct periodic GMP audits
5.6 Documentation
- Record all cleaning activities in logbook
- Include:
- Date
- Area cleaned
- Person responsible
- Verification
5.7 Precautions
- Use appropriate PPE
- Avoid chemical spillage during cleaning
- Do not disturb analytical setups
- Ensure proper ventilation
